Special-purpose financial statements – stepping through the transition

Special-purpose financial statements for certain entities will no longer be permitted under AASB 2020-2 Amendments to Australian Accounting Standards – Removal of Special Purpose Financial Statements for Certain For-Profit Private Sector Entities.  The standard applies to annual reporting periods beginning on or after 1 July.

A significant carrot for transitioning from SPFSs to general-purpose counterparts should persuade many entities to early-adopt.

The session:

  • Explains the changes, and
  • Steps accountants and auditors through what needs to be done.
